Abstract

The utility model relates to a single-seat regulating valve which controls pipe flow, in particular to the single-seat regulating valve which is stable in performance and not easy to damage. The single-seat regulating valve comprises a valve body and a valve deck which is provided with a central channel, wherein a linear clamp is arranged between the valve body and the valve deck, an oriented channel which is coaxial to the central channel is arranged in the center of the linear clamp, a valve seat is arranged in an inner cavity of the valve body, a valve core is arranged on the valve seat, one end of the valve core is inserted into the oriented channel and connected with one end of the valve rod, the other end of the valve rod penetrates through the central channel and extends out of the valve deck, a joint pin is arranged between the valve rod and the valve core, and the joint pin is connected with the valve core in a threading mode. The single-seat regulating valve has the advantages of being stable in performance, not easy to damage and long in service life.

Description

A kind of single-seat adjusting valve
Technical field
The utility model relates to a kind of single-seat adjusting valve of controlling pipeline flow, relates in particular to the single-seat adjusting valve of a kind of stable performance, non-easy damaged.
Background technique
In automation control system, modulating valve, is regulated spool stroke by the actuator supporting with it according to the command signal of control system as the terminal actuating device in the automatic regulating system, thereby reaches the purpose of adjust flux.Single-seat adjusting valve structure commonly used is comprised of valve body, valve seat, spool, valve gap, valve rod, filling body, fastening piece and Sealing.When supporting actuator accepted control signal and carries out up and down straight-line displacement action, spool was positioned at the below, and modulating valve is closed condition; Spool is positioned at the top, and modulating valve is opening state.At present, the pins that adopt are connected the Placement that this linkage structure exposes more between the spool of single-seat adjusting valve and the valve rod, and the spool guide element surface that is easy to damage when the assembling pin causes the valve seal performance to reduce, and usability is unstable, and the life-span is short.In addition, the valve gap of above-mentioned single-seat adjusting valve adopts with valve body and is threaded, and when installation is fastening, easily causes the sealing gasket distortion inconsistent because the moment of torsion control that applies is bad, has certain hidden danger that leaks outside.
Summary of the invention
The technical problems to be solved in the utility model provide a kind of valve rod and valve core connecting structure more hidden, the single-seat adjusting valve of stable performance, non-easy damaged.
For solving the problems of the technologies described above, the utility model provides a kind of single-seat adjusting valve, comprise valve body and the valve gap that offers central passage, be provided with liner clamp between described valve body and the valve gap, described liner clamp center offers the guide channel coaxial with described central passage; Described body cavity is provided with valve seat, described valve seat disposes spool, and described spool one end stretches into guide channel and connects an end of valve rod, and the other end of described valve rod passes central passage and stretches out outside the valve gap, be provided with attachment post between described valve rod and the spool, described attachment post is threaded with spool.The utility model uses attachment post to connect as the transition between valve rod and the spool, attachment post and spool are threaded connection, in the situation that guarantee that join strength is hidden at valve core inside with linkage structure, can not scratch the guide channel wall of liner clamp, guaranteed the sealing of valve body, improve the stability of whole modulating valve, prolonged working life simultaneously.
As preferably, described attachment post is connected with threaded stem.This structure is easy to connect.
As preferably, described attachment post and valve rod are also by being welded to connect.This structural strengthening the join strength of valve rod and attachment post.
As preferably, be provided with the first sealing gasket between described valve body and the valve gap, be provided with the second sealing gasket between valve body and the liner clamp, described valve gap is provided with spacing rank, is provided with the limit dais suitable with described spacing rank on the valve body.This structure has guaranteed the sealing of valve body, prevents that simultaneously valve gap from causing sealing gasket to be out of shape inconsistent situation because the moment of torsion control that applies is bad when installation is fastening and occuring, eliminate the hidden danger that leaks outside.
As preferably, described valve seat bottom is connected with valve body screw thread, is provided with sealing gasket between valve seat top and the valve body.This structure is easy for installation, has guaranteed the sealing between valve seat and the valve body.
Therefore, the utlity model has the characteristics of stable performance, non-easy damaged, long service life.

Embodiment
Below by embodiment, and by reference to the accompanying drawings, the technical solution of the utility model is described in further detail, obviously, described embodiment only is part embodiment of the present utility model.
Embodiment 1:
Referring to accompanying drawing 1 and accompanying drawing 2, a kind of single-seat adjusting valve of the utility model, comprise valve body 1 and offer the valve gap 5 of central passage 17, be provided with liner clamp 4 between described valve body and the valve gap, described liner clamp 4 centers offer the guide channel 18 coaxial with described central passage 17; Described valve body 1 inner chamber is provided with valve seat 2, described valve seat 2 disposes spool 3, described spool 3 one ends stretch into guide channel 18 and an end of the attachment post 19 that is spirally connected, the other end of described attachment post 19 valve rod 6 that is spirally connected, described valve rod 6 passes central passage 17 and stretches out outside the valve gap, attachment post 19 and valve rod 6 are also by being welded to connect, and soldering point is four, is evenly distributed on the connecting line of valve rod and attachment post upper surface.Be provided with the first sealing gasket 14 between described valve body and the valve gap, be provided with the second sealing gasket 15 between valve body and the liner clamp, described valve gap is provided with spacing rank 21, is provided with the limit dais 22 suitable with described spacing rank 21 on the valve body.Described valve seat bottom is connected with valve body screw thread, is provided with the 3rd sealing gasket 16 between valve seat top and the valve body.
During installation, the conical lower end of spool 3 stretches in the Seal cage of valve seat 2, and the liner clamp 4 of packing into successively, valve gap 5 arrange between valve body 1 and the liner clamp 4 and the first sealing gasket 14 be set with Leakage prevention between the second sealing gasket 15, liner clamp 4 and the valve gap 5.Valve body 1 and valve gap 5 are connected with nut by double-screw bolt 12 and are connected and are fastened to spacing rank 21.By valve gap 5 upper ends pack into successively stuffing box 7, Gland 8, pressing plate 9, be fastened on the valve gap 5 with double-screw bolt 11, nut 10, during fastening nut, note adjusting the straight line motion flexibility of valve rod, and guarantee the sealing of valve gap and valve rod.
During use, the flange by valve body 1 two ends is connected with pipeline and gets final product.
The utility model single-seat adjusting valve, pneumatic or the electric linear-motion actuator that can accept 4mA~20mA standard straight flow control signals drives, make straight-line displacement with movable valve plug and change captured area between spool and the valve seat, by the spool figure curve stable adjusting control is carried out in rate-of flow, pressure, stable, thing position etc.Mainly be applicable to the automation control system than fields such as small pressure difference, the degree of regulation requirement is high, leakage rate is little oil, chemical industry, metallurgy, medication, Utilitiess.
